22:1 [For the music director; upon ①Aijeleth Hashshahar. A Psalm of David.]
My God, my God, why have You forsaken me?
Far from my ②help are the words of my ③groaning.
▷ ①Lit the doe of the morning ②Or deliverance ③Lit screaming
22:2 My God, I cry out by day, but You do not answer;
And by night, but ①I have no rest.
▷ ①Lit there is no silence for me
22:3 Yet You are holy,
You who ①are enthroned upon the praises of Israel.
▷ ①Or inhabit the praises
22:4 In You our fathers trusted;
They trusted and You rescued them.
22:5 To You they cried out and they fled to safety;
In You they trusted and were not ①disappointed.
▷ ①Or ashamed
22:6 But I am a worm and not a person,
A disgrace of mankind and despised by the people.
22:7 All who see me deride me;
They ①sneer, they shake their heads, saying,
▷ ①Lit open with the lip
22:8 “ ①Turn ②him over to the LORD; let Him save him;
Let Him rescue him, because He delights in him.”
▷ ①Lit Roll...away to ②Or it
22:9 Yet You are He who brought me forth from the womb;
You made me trust when upon my mother’s breasts.
22:10 I was cast upon You from ①birth;
You have been my God from my mother’s womb.
▷ ①Lit a womb
22:11 Do not be far from me, for ①trouble is near;
For there is no one to help.
▷ ①Or distress
22:12 Many bulls have surrounded me;
Strong bulls of Bashan have encircled me.
22:13 They open their mouths wide at me,
As a ravening and roaring lion.
22:14 I am poured out like water,
And all my bones are out of joint;
My heart is like wax;
It is melted within ①me.
▷ ①Lit my inward parts
22:15 My strength is dried up like a piece of pottery,
And my tongue clings to my jaws;
And You lay me ①in the dust of death.
▷ ①Lit to
22:16 For dogs have surrounded me;
①A band of evildoers has encompassed me;
②They pierced my hands and my feet.
▷ ①Or An assembly ②Another reading is Like a lion, my...
22:17 I can count all my bones.
They look, they stare at me;
22:18 They divide my garments among them,
And they cast lots for my clothing.
22:19 But You, LORD, do not be far away;
You who are my help, hurry to my assistance.
22:20 Save my ①soul from the sword,
My only life from the ②power of the dog.
▷ ①Or life ②Lit paw
22:21 Save me from the lion’s mouth;
From the horns of the wild oxen You answer me.
22:22 I will proclaim Your name to my brothers;
In the midst of the assembly I will praise You.
22:23 You who fear the LORD, praise Him;
All you ①descendants of Jacob, glorify Him,
And stand in awe of Him, all you ②descendants of Israel.
▷ ①Lit seed ②Lit seed
22:24 For He has not despised nor scorned the suffering of the afflicted;
Nor has He hidden His face from him;
But when he cried to Him for help, He heard.
22:25 From You comes my praise in the great assembly;
I shall pay my vows before those who fear Him.
22:26 The ①afflicted will eat and be satisfied;
Those who seek Him will praise the LORD.
May your heart live forever!
▷ ①Or poor
22:27 All the ends of the earth will remember and turn to the LORD,
And all the families of the nations will worship before ①You.
▷ ①Some ancient versions Him
22:28 For the kingdom is the LORD’S
And He rules over the nations.
22:29 All the ①prosperous of the earth will eat and worship,
All those who go down to the dust will kneel before Him,
Even he who ②cannot keep his soul alive.
▷ ①Lit fat ones ②Or did not
22:30 A ①posterity will serve Him;
It will be told of the Lord to the coming generation.
▷ ①Lit seed
22:31 They will come and will declare His righteousness
To a people who will be born, that He has performed it.
